Ceratandra is a genus of flowering plants from the orchid family, Orchidaceae. It contains 6 known species, all endemic to South Africa.[1]

  1. Ceratandra atrata (L.) T.Durand & Schinz
  2. Ceratandra bicolor Sond. ex Bolus
  3. Ceratandra globosa Lindl.
  4. Ceratandra grandiflora Lindl.
  5. Ceratandra harveyana Lindl.
  6. Ceratandra venosa (Lindl.) Schltr.
